Goa Legal System Update: Bombay High Court Clarifies Validity of Indian Court Orders

Bombay High Court clarifies that Indian court orders cannot be treated as foreign judgments in Goa, ensuring uniform legal application and ending confusion under Portuguese Civil Code.

Mumbai: In a significant legal ruling, the Bombay High Court clarified that Indian court orders cannot be treated as “foreign judgments” in Goa, even under the old Portuguese legal system. 

The judgment reinforces that Goa is an integral part of India and fully governed by Indian law. This decision, linked to the Portuguese Civil Code, settles confusion among local authorities and strengthens uniform legal application across the country.

Details of Bombay High Court Goa Foreign Judgment Ruling

The High Court clearly stated that Goa is a part of India, and therefore, orders passed by any Indian civil court are valid across Goa.

  • The court said that local authorities cannot treat Indian court judgments as foreign.
  • It emphasized that registrars must follow orders from courts anywhere in India.
  • The ruling rejected the idea that such judgments need special confirmation under Portuguese law.

The bench also highlighted that after Goa became part of India, no Indian territory can be considered “foreign” for legal purposes.

Background of the Bombay High Court Goa Foreign Judgment Ruling

The case arose when a registrar in Goa refused to act on a divorce decree issued by a family court in Bengaluru.

  • The registrar claimed the order was a “foreign judgment” under the Portuguese Code.
  • This meant the decree would require validation by the High Court before implementation.
  • The affected party challenged this decision in court.

The High Court quashed the registrar’s objection and ordered compliance with the Indian court’s decision.

What is the Importance of Portuguese Civil Code in Goa

Goa still follows parts of the Portuguese Civil Code of 1867, a legacy from colonial rule.

  • This law continues under Indian legislation after Goa’s integration.
  • However, the court clarified that this code is now an Indian law, not foreign law.
  • Therefore, its provisions must be interpreted in line with the Indian legal system.

Key Observations by the Court

The judges made several important points:

  • Indian courts ≠ foreign courts under any applicable law in Goa
  • The term “foreign judgment” applies only to courts outside India
  • Registrars cannot delay or deny implementation of valid Indian court orders
  • Pending cases with similar objections must be resolved quickly

The court also called such objections “arbitrary and contrary to law”.

Impact of the Bombay High Court Goa Foreign Judgment Ruling

This ruling has wide implications:

1. Legal Clarity

It removes confusion about applying Portuguese-era laws in modern India.

2. Faster Justice

People will not face delays due to unnecessary verification of Indian judgments.

3. National Uniformity

The judgment reinforces that India’s legal system is unified across all states.
